> POSIX-1.2018 defines that getconf utility shall print symbolic constant
> listed under the heading Maximum value and Minimum Values [1], however
> current behaviour is to print the values using pathconf or sysconf,
> which represents the specific implementation values instead of the
> system agnostics ones.
>
> Another issue is for such the symbolic constants, getconf handles them
> as a path_var which requires an additional pathname (which does not
> make sense for constants values).
>
> The patch fixes it adding a new internal type, LIMITS_H, which only
> prints the constant symbolic without requiring an additional path.
> Only the values define in glibc provided limits.h plust the GNU
> extensions are handled.

Requesting a value from limits.h with a path is now an error. This was
discussed in the BZ [1]. Is it OK if an existing script using getconf
with a path on the command line start failing?
